Identifying Problematic Wildlife Species

In Norwalk, several wildlife species can be a problem. Raccoons, squirrels, and bats are common intruders. They can damage property and pose health risks.

  • Raccoons: Known for raiding garbage and potentially carrying diseases.
  • Squirrels: Can cause structural damage by chewing through wood and insulation.
  • Bats: While beneficial for pest control, their droppings can lead to health hazards.

Health and Property Risks of Wildlife Infestations

Wildlife infestations can harm health and property. It's vital for owners to understand these risks. This way, they can take the right steps to protect their properties.

Structural Damage Concerns

Wildlife can seriously damage properties. Rodents chew on wires and wood. Larger animals like deer can harm fences and buildings.

wildlife damage

Wildlife also brings disease and safety risks. For example, rabies can spread through bites. Histoplasmosis can come from bat droppings.

  • Rabies from raccoons, bats, and other mammals.
  • Histoplasmosis from bat and bird droppings.

Long-term Wildlife Exclusion Methods

Keeping wildlife out for good is important. This can be done by:

Entry Point Sealing

Sealing holes where wildlife gets in stops them from coming back. We use strong, animal-proof materials for this.

Habitat Modification

Changing the area around the property makes it less attractive to wildlife. This means removing food and changing the landscape.
